Finally answered my own question.
After switching routers, I need to restart any computers currently
turned on, and restart the modem.
I bought a Linksys WRT54GL wireless router, on the basis of many
positive reviews on Amazon.com. Most routers have so-so reviews or
not enough reviews to form an opinion. It has four output ports plus
the wireless function. The "L" indicates the internal microprocessor
uses Linux, which allows some 3rd party software to be
used. Presumably, you can disable the wireless function, by going to
192.168.1.1 on your browser, selecting Wireless, then disable, but it
does not work on my router. The unit has two external antennas, and
I thought these antennas can be removed so gain antennas or external
antenna. The antennas don't seem to be removable. Gentle pulling
doesn't work, and I can twist in either direction without anything happening.
Other than that, it works fine, and I like the front panel display
better than my BEFSR41. They can be stacked on top of each other,
with feet that prevent the top unit from sliding off the bottom unit.
Here's a caution. If you have both, be sure to use the correct power
supply. The WRT54GL uses a 12V supply and the BEFSR41 a 9V supply.
